Security forces eliminate two terrorists in Baramulla

SRINAGAR: An encounter broke out today between militants and security forces in Tangmarg area of Kashmir's Baramulla district. Security forces launched a search operation in Kanchipora village of Tangmarg, 35 kms from here, following information about presence of two militants in the area, a police official said. Exchange of fire between the two sides started at 6.30 am but so far no casualties were reported from either side, he said.
